Title: A discussion on the use of Bayesian inference for change point detection
Abstract: Change point detection has garnered significant interest over the past decade, yet most research has focused on non-Bayesian approaches. This trend is driven by several factors, including the computational demands of Bayesian methods and the challenges of establishing theoretical guarantees for their performance. In this talk, I will discuss two scenarios where Bayesian methods offer distinct advantages in change point detection. First, when quantifying uncertainty in the change point location is a primary goal. Second, when the model within-segment assumes a complex parametric form. I will present results demonstrating the benefits of Bayesian approaches in these settings and discuss ideas to address the computational and theoretical challenges associated with their use. Based on joint works with Oscar Hernan Madrid Padilla (UCLA), Davis Berlind (UCLA), and Nicolas Bianco (Karlsruhe).
